Abstract

The reciprocating engines are the prime source of power generation in various mechanical applications ranging from power generation to automobiles. Noise, vibrations and harshness are caused in this engine due to unbalanced inertia forces and moments which further cause complications in their operation. To minimise the unbalance, analysis for the unbalanced forces and moments for different configuration of cylinders and firing order of multi-cylinder radial and V engines are done. The C programs have been developed for this analysis to minimise the time and calculations. The radial, V engines and combined radial and inline configured engines are compared on the basis of resultant unbalanced forces and moments.
